Лаборатория проектов
  • Главная
  • О компании
  • Наши клиенты
  • Наши сертификаты
  • Цены
  • Контакты
Наши решения Ваших задач
  • Обслуживание 1С:Предприятие [x]
  • Консолидация данных - Единые отчеты из нескольких информационных баз (!)
  • Перенос данных между информационными базами (!)
  • Дистанционное обновление конфигураций
  • Дистанционне обновление форм отчетов
  • Загрузка данных в базу 1С из внешних файлов (Excell, DBF, TXT)
  • Автоматизация возмещения НДС (ст.170 НК РФ)
  • Автоматизация авансов 1С 7.7
  • Несколько офисов и Единая база 1С
  • Как повысить производительность 1С - терминальный сервер
  • 1С:Предприятие и SQL сервер
  • Кластер 1С:Предприятия (!)
  • Web интерфейс 1С:Предприятия
  • У Вас другая задача? - Решим!

Кластер 1С:Предприятия

Печать | E-mail


В большинстве коммерческих организаций информация, хранится в электронном виде и стоит дороже самих компьютеров, а время простоя за счет недоступности этой информации может исчисляться конкретными суммами.


Существуют решения, с помощью которых возможно увеличение надежности до 99,999%, что соответствует нескольким минутам простоя системы в год.

Для обеспечения высокой доступности и отказоустойчивости применяют так называемые кластерные решения.

Кластерное решение в упрощенном представлении  - это несколько серверов, обслуживающих работу программы 1С:Предприятие 8, работающих параллельно и периодически синхронизирующих между собой все рабочие данные. При этом достигается ситуация, когда выход из строя одного из серверов ни как не сказывается на работе системы в целом.

 



Андрей Жучков

Руководитель
проектов 1С

(495) 648-05-20
(499) 185-36-74

Этот e-mail адрес защищен от спам-ботов, для его просмотра у Вас должен быть включен Javascript

Помимо задачи обеспечения отказоустойчивости, кластерные решения так же позволяют повысить производительность системы за счет использования нескольких параллельных серверов, а так же обеспечивают масштабируемость решения, за счет возможности добавления в кластер дополнительных серверов при увеличении нагрузки.

Таким образом, 1С:Предприятие 8 в кластерном варианте предоставляет следующие возможности

- отказоустойчивость
- повышение производительности за счет динамического распределения нагрузки
- масштабируемость

Отказоустойчивость

Отказоустойчивость кластера в целом достигается за счет того, что в 1С:Предприятии 8.2 несколько кластеров могут быть объединены в группу резервирования. Кластеры, находящиеся в одной группе резервирования синхронизируются автоматически.

При выходе из строя активного кластера активным становится следующий работоспособный кластер группы. При восстановлении работоспособности кластера, который находится в группе раньше активного, активность передается ему после автоматической синхронизации данных.

Отказоустойчивость рабочих процессов достигается за счет их резервирования. Каждому рабочему процессу можно указать вариант его использования.

Если какой-либо рабочий процесс завершился аварийно, кластер запускает вместо него один из неактивных резервных процессов и автоматически перераспределяет имеющуюся нагрузку на него.

Устойчивость к обрыву канала связи достигается за счет того, что в кластере серверов реализована новая сущность - сеансы.

Теперь такие события как выход из строя рабочего сервера (в том числе и центрального сервера), аварийное (или плановое) завершение рабочего процесса - не влияют на работу пользователей. Пользователи продолжают работать так, как будто ничего не произошло.

В случае физического разрыва соединения пользователя с кластером (например, уборщица случайно выдернула провод) и последующего его восстановления, пользователь может продолжить работу без повторного соединения с информационной базой и без потери своих текущих данных.

Производительность за счет динамического распределение нагрузки

Загруженность рабочих процессов анализируется динамически и при необходимости клиент автоматически переключается на более производительный рабочий процесс. Такое переключение происходит совершенно незаметно для пользователя.

Масштабируемость

Масштабируемость кластера серверов может осуществляться несколькими способами:

  • за счет увеличения количества рабочих процессов, функционирующих на конкретном рабочем сервере;
  • за счет увеличения количества рабочих серверов, входящих в состав кластера.

Использование нескольких рабочих процессов, с одной стороны, позволяет снизить нагрузку на каждый конкретный рабочий процесс. С другой стороны, запуск нескольких рабочих процессов позволяет более эффективно использовать аппаратные ресурсы рабочего сервера. Кроме этого запуск нескольких рабочих процессов позволяет повысить надежность сервера, изолировав группы клиентов, работающих с разными информационными базами. В кластере, в котором возможен запуск нескольких рабочих процессов, рабочий процесс может быть автоматически перезапущен по истечении времени, установленного администратором кластера.

Увеличение количества рабочих серверов, входящих в кластер, позволяет использовать большее количество рабочих процессов (обслуживать большее количество клиентских соединений), не увеличивая при этом нагрузку на каждый конкретный рабочий процесс.

 


Подробнее о кластерном решении 1С
Вы можете узнать у руководителя проектов 1С Андрея Жучкова
по телефонам +7 (495) 648-05-20, (499) 185-36-74
или по e-mail:
Этот e-mail адрес защищен от спам-ботов, для его просмотра у Вас должен быть включен Javascript

Звоните, мы будем рады сотрудничать с Вами.

 

Copyright © 2009 ---.
All Rights Reserved.

Joomla template created with Artisteer.